Abstract
This paper presents an approach for inspection of construction enabled via building information modeling (BIM). It meets the following criteria: (1) all major inspection tasks and locations are determined before the site inspection trip; (2) inspectors can easily retrieve the prepared images generated from the BIM model and related construction information required to complete the inspection tasks without complicated manipulation of the BIM model during inspection; and (3) the inspector's tasks are straight-forward and mainly involve data collection. This means that the inspector's tasks at the construction site are well defined and free of possible interference from site engineers. In the ongoing research presented in this paper, a BIM-enabled construction inspection system is prototyped based on the proposed approach. The system framework and user interface (UI) are discussed and designed to achieve effective and efficient inspection of construction.
